Extended response and improved pitch definition
The ProSub 800 powered subwoofer incorporates a unique, highly effective computer synthesized transmission line tuning. Transmission line loading of low-frequency drivers has long been acknowledged among critical audiophiles as producing the deepest, cleanest, and most uncolored bass response. The construction of a true and properly engineered transmission line is, however, an extremely complex and expensive procedure. Definitive's engineers have developed, with the aid of a supercomputer at a major Eastern university, a new bass tuning program which basically duplicates the loading of a transmission line (in terms of extended bass response, ideal transient behavior, and superior pitch definition) in a much more elegant and cost-effective cabinet construction. The drivers' construction, combined with this unique transmission line loading, minimizes required excursion, thus improving transient response as well as ensuring maximum coupling of their output to the air in your room for bass literally powerful enough to shake concrete floors, as reviewers have noted.
Pure low distortion response
The cabinet of a loudspeaker plays a large part in its sonic performance. Resonance and vibration can add unwanted distortion as well as drain away important energy from the system. Definitive's subwoofers utilize monocoque cabinets, which have been specifically engineered to be totally inert and vibration free, to ensure you of absolutely pure sonic reproduction. Monocoque means that the cabinet is of a unitized construction where all panels are permanently joined together into one solid structure. The cabinet walls themselves are high-density medite fused together by space-age polymer adhesives. The front and rear baffles are extra thick and the cabinets each incorporate multiple internal braces to ensure total solidity.
A perfect match to your system and room
The sophisticated low distortion electronic crossovers incorporated in all Definitive powered subwoofers are a masterpiece of design and execution. They contain a complete range of hookups, circuitry, and features which allow the subwoofers to be connected and perfectly blended with any system as well as adjusted for optimum performance in any room. The ProSub 800 powered subwoofer has continuously adjustable low pass filter controls which allow you to choose a roll-off of from 40 to 150 Hz for the high end of the subwoofer. This unique "dual stage" roll-off is extremely quick which ensures perfect blending with your main speakers as well as no unwanted upper bass or midrange radiation from the subwoofer. This is especially important because it gives you much greater flexibility in placing your subwoofer in your room without being able to hear where it is specifically located. The ProSub 800 also has a separate low-level direct LFE input for Dolby Digital which bypasses the crossover network. All models have a built-in speaker level high-pass crossover preset at 80 Hz (except ProSub 60 preset at 100Hz) and, of course, a precision level control allows you to perfectly adjust the volume of the subwoofer to match your system and room as well as to fulfill your own personal sonic preferences.
Easy hookup to any system
The ProSub 800 has a complete range of inputs, outputs and features to allow easy and effective hookup to any system either singly or in a stereo pair. Both (high) speaker level and low-level inputs are provided in case you don't have a subwoofer output. In addition, all models have a separate direct-in LFE low-level input (which bypasses the crossover network) which may be used by itself or in combination with left and right channel high- or low-level inputs for the ultimate in subwoofer flexibility and performance. With a single subwoofer, the subwoofer signal, Dolby Digital LFE signal and/or both left and right signals are sent to the subwoofer and combined via the electronic crossover into one composite signal. With stereo (two) subwoofers, the left and right signals are reproduced by their own respective subwoofer (and the LFE signal is reproduced by both). Very advanced systems may also use a separate subwoofer hooked up to the rear/side surround channels as well as one to the center channel.
Comparison Specifications
- Built-in amplifier: 300 watts RMS
- One high-definition 8" woofer with polymer cone coupled to one 8" infrasonic radiator
- Low pass crossover: 24 dB/octave continuously adjustable variable (40-150 Hz)
- High pass crossover: 6 dB/octave speaker level at 80 Hz
- Monocoque non-resonant cabinets
Additional Specifications
- Frequency response: 20 Hz -150 Hz
- Signal sensing auto on/off
- Matte white finish
- Patented Infinite Power Source high-current MOSFET power amplifier
- Ultra-stiff, low-mass cone
- Computer Synthesized Transmission Line Tuning (CSTLT)
- Completely adjustable electronic crossovers
- Speaker level and low-level inputs
- Direct-in LFE low-level input
Dimensional Specifications
- Dimensions: 10.31" W x 12.88" H x 15.75" D
- Weight: 28 lbs.
